Visit scotland and aa five star rated Seaview Cottage enjoys a picturesque and peaceful setting with spectacular views. Everything has been thought in order to create the best self catering holiday possible. Sleeps 1- 6. Dog friendly. EV Charger.
Cosy comfort is what comes to mind in the light and bright sitting room that has a wood-burning stove to radiate warmth and provide a lovely focal point. Off the sitting room is a sunroom where the amazing views out to sea and the mountains of Arran beyond are perfectly showcased. It is a wonderful place to catch up on a good book and doors lead to patio seating for outdoor eating or enjoying a coffee in the sun. Having a downstairs double bedroom and shower room is great for those with mobility challenges and the utility room is a useful addition to any holiday home.
The other delightful bedrooms (one double and one single with a pull-out bed underneath) are upstairs where the elevated position make the stunning views of the water and boats bobbing in the distance the star of the show. It really is a blissful way to be greeted when waking up in the mornings.
Park right by the door and once the gate is shut the mature garden is fully enclosed so children and pets can make the absolute most of it. The huge lawn lets them properly stretch their legs and the outside tap is ideal for cleaning up after running around. With the picturesque St Ninian’s Bay just a couple of minutes’ walk away, time can be spent on the beach and the house is handy enough to pop back to if need be.
Bed linen and towels are included. Electricity is included. Heating is by gas central heating (included) and wood-burning stove (starter pack included). WiFi is included. One dog is welcome, £20.00 fee, contact owner to discuss if more than one dog booking required. No cats. No smoking.
Electric Vehicle Charger - 7kW Zappi V2. The EV charger is available for use on request.

Access to the wonderful Isle of Bute is via an easy 35 minute ferry crossing from Wemyss Bay in Renfrewshire on the mainland, arriving into Rothesay (4 miles) just a 10 minute drive from the cottage.
